Everton are a side with plenty of ambitions this summer. David Moyes very nearly took the Toffees to European qualification last time out and bridging that gap simply has to be the goal in the coming months.

Rumours suggest that the Merseyside club are willing to spend, too. Names like Hayden Hackney are still threatening to steal the headlines and there’s no doubt that the Middlesbrough star is ready for the Premier League.

Meanwhile, there could also be a return for some familiar faces. John Stones left Manchester City as a free agent at the end of the season and Everton are among his reported options.

It would be a full-circle moment for the England international, who first earned the interest of City during his rise at Everton all the way back in 2016.

Alas, it’s not just a centre-back that the Toffees have in their sights. They’re also after another right-back this summer following the retirement of Seamus Coleman. The veteran defender was a mainstay for over a decade and will be incredibly difficult to replace.

Whilst Jake O’Brien has filled in admirably in the last 12 months, Everton should be keen to play the centre-back in his natural role – something the arrival of a new right-back would provide.

Everton and Newcastle battling to sign defender

The Merseyside club have reportedly turned to France to solve their problem. According to TeamTalk, Everton have held talks to sign Ainsley Maitland-Niles from Lyon this summer, registering their interest.

The Ligue 1 side would prefer to keep the versatile defender, but there is an acceptance that they’d have to green-light any offers which reach a certain price – handing clubs a huge advantage.

The ex-Arsenal man is a wanted star this summer, too. It’s not just Everton who want to bring him back to the Premier League. Newcastle are also eyeing a move for Maitland-Niles and know that they’ll receive the green-light from Lyon on the condition that they submit a hefty offer.

Money should be no problem for the Magpies, who have already sold Anthony Gordon to Barcelona for £69m and have set an asking price of £100m for Sandro Tonali amid interest from Tottenham.

Whether either them or Everton turn their interest into an offer for Maitland-Niles remains to be seen, however.
